Krugman Admits He's Enjoying Opining More About the Financial Crisis Than Bashing Bush
NewsBusters.org - Exposing Liberal Media Bias — ... In a Dec. 6 interview in Stockholm, Sweden, the Nobel Prize-winning New York Times columnist told the ironically named Adam Smith, editor-in-chief of Nobelprize.org, that he found himself more effective in his role at the Times lately He said he was more influential in shaping policy as a journalist than he would be in a high-ranking position on the Obama economic team. ...
